[伏尔加河上游和中游地区人群与耶尔森氏菌病病原体及其决定因素相关的免疫结构]

[Immunological structure of the populations of the upper and middle Volga River regions in relation to the causative agent of yersiniosis and its determining factors].

作者信息

Vorontsova T A, Iushchenko G V, Litvin V Iu, Anashkina L Ia, Vladimirova L V

出版信息

Zh Mikrobiol Epidemiol Immunobiol. 1987 Aug(8):29-34.

PMID:2961172
Abstract

The study of the immunological structure of the population in respect of intestinal yersiniosis at territories with different hydrothermal conditions has revealed the presence of a greater immune stratum (23.9% with the average agglutination titer being 1.8 +/- 0.09 log D) in humid areas, such as the region of the Upper Volga, in comparison with dry areas, such as the region of the Middle Volga, where the level of the immune stratum has proved to be twice as low (10.6% with the average agglutination titer being 0.8 +/- 0.1 log D). At both territories no essential differences in the risk of infection between the inhabitants of rural and urban areas, as well as between different professional and age groups have been revealed, with the exception of persons over 51 years of age, among whom the occurrence of seroconversions has proved to be lower.
